Xen
MEANING
ORIGIN
Greek
ETYMOLOGY
Derived from the Greek word 'xenos' meaning stranger or foreigner.
CULTURAL NOTES
In ancient Greece, 'xenos' had a dual meaning of both guest and host, reflecting the hospitality customs.
HISTORICAL CONTEXT
Historically used in Greek literature and philosophy to denote outsiders or foreigners.
